英文摘要 | Development and aplication of mu Elution plate for the extraction of phenolic compounds from sea algae and their analysis using RRLC/MS/MS is described. The extraction and identification of phenolic compounds is presented from five different sea algae samples, two brown algae (Cystoseira abies + Cystoseira abies dried with nitrogen, Undaria pinnatifida) and two red algae (Sargassum muticum, Chondrus crispus) via solid phase extraction (SPE) using Oasis mu Elution plate. Selected groups of benzoic acid derivatives (p-hydroxybenzoic, protocatechuic, gallic, vanillic and syringic acid), hydroxybenzaldehydes (4-hydroxybenzaldehyde and 3,4-dihydroxybenzaldehyde) and cinnamic acid derivatives (o-coumaric, p-coumaric, caffeic, ferulic, sinapic and chlorogenic acid) were investigated. Recoveries in range 96-100% were obtained, with LOQs 0.01-2.1 pg/inj and LODs 0.03-7.1 pg/inj, i.e. in the range of low mu m. The SPE enabled to avoid the evaporation step and preconcentrate the analytes directly. The applied method allowed a simultaneous determination of phenols in less than 5 minutes. Thus, the analysis of different plant species containing trace amounts of polar phenols became possible. Phenolic compounds contained in algae were extracted using Oasis mu Elution plate for its increased sensitivity and pre-concentration effect - extract volume is only 500 mu l. Robotic mechanism of the HPLC instrument is able to use the mu Elution plate trapping part directly and take samples from it. |
